Rae and Newt (Nico Mirallegro) stayed together and she
taught him how to live on the streets, however she was
not liked by his schizophrenic persona Eli (Marc Sil-
cock).[11] The pair shared a kiss and ended up sleeping to-
gether, also falling in love. After Newt admitted about his
schizophrenia, Eli took over his body and tried to kill Rae,
however Newt stopped himself. Rae and Newt, to escape
their problems, decided to commit suicide together by
jumping into a canal. As they headed to the top of a ware-
house to jump into the water, Newt’s ex-girlfriend Lau-
ren Valentine (Dominique Jackson) and his foster father
Jack Osborne (James McKenna) rushed to stop him. It was
then revealed that Rae was another persona of Newt’s,
like Eli. Newt pushed Eli into the canal as Rae jumped.
Newt then followed, luckily Jack rescued him.[12]
After Newt went to apologise to Lily (Meryl Hamp-
ton), the woman he had mugged whilst on the run, he in-
formed her that her granddaughter Rae was dead. How-
ever Rae turned up, revealing that she is real, although
she had a different hair style and wore a different style of
clothes. She had no idea who Newt was. Newt then took
